What is overnight shipping?

Overnight shipping is a delivery service that guarantees packages will arrive at their destination by the next business day. This expedited shipping option is often used for urgent or time-sensitive deliveries, such as important documents, medical supplies, or perishable goods. While it is typically more expensive than standard shipping, it offers peace of mind and reliability for both businesses and individuals who need fast delivery.

What are some common challenges faced by employees in overnight shipping roles, and how can they be managed?

Employees in overnight shipping often face challenges such as tight deadlines, managing high volumes of packages, and working during unconventional hours. To succeed, it's important to develop strong organizational skills, adapt quickly to changes, and maintain effective communication with team members. Many companies provide structured workflows and supportive team environments to help manage these demands, and employees are encouraged to prioritize self-care and rest to ensure consistent performance.

Job description

Job Summary:

The Overnight Shipping Manager is responsible for leading and managing all overnight shipping operations to ensure the accurate and timely preparation of outbound orders. This position requires close coordination with internal departments to meet delivery deadlines, maintain product integrity, and uphold safety and quality standards. The manager will supervise the overnight team, oversee order selection, loading, and dock processes, and ensure the warehouse operates efficiently and professionally throughout the night. The role also involves resolving any shipping or staffing issues in real-time, maintaining compliance with regulatory standards, managing employee scheduling and timekeeping, and ensuring the facility is ready for the next dayโ€™s operations.

Essential Job Functions:

  • Lead, motivate, and manage the overnight warehouse team.
  • Plan, delegate, and oversee workflow using computers, scanners, and warehouse systems.
  • Monitor team performance, ensure compliance with safety procedures, and uphold company policies.
  • Train new overnight shift employees and conduct regular performance evaluations.
  • Review nightly reports, resolve order discrepancies, and address product shortages or issues.
  • Maintain a clean and organized warehouse environment during overnight operations.
  • Complete and submit accurate incident reports in a timely manner, documenting any workplace injuries, safety violations, or other critical events.
  • Manage employee timecards in Paycom, including missing punches, PTO requests, scheduling, and attendance tracking.
  • Identify and troubleshoot overnight operational problems, implementing quick and effective solutions.
  • Participate in operations meetings and communicate effectively with day shift leadership for smooth transitions.
  • Assist in identifying areas for process improvement and facility enhancements.
  • Perform other duties as required to support overall warehouse operations
